Dr. Kenneth Cromer
Doctoral Program Chair
Dr. Cromer served in the United States Navy for 31-years as a surface force Command Master Chief and as Navy Recruiting Command Force Master Chief. Following his Navy career, he served as a senior director and regional emergency services manager in the American Red Cross. A recipient of The President’s Volunteer Service Award for his commitment to strengthen our nation and communities through volunteer service, he currently resides in Florida and is active in humanitarian activities. Dr. Cromer is an adjunct professor and was the first recipient of the Trident Teaching Excellence Award.
Dr. Cromer served in a number of small combatant vessels as an Electrician's Mate and Command Master Chief. In between those tours, he was the senior enlisted leader of the transition and training crew in the sale of a US warship to Bahrain. Later, he was the Command Master Chief of Navy Recruiting District, Montgomery, AL, and Force Master Chief of Navy Recruiting Command. His final tour was as Command Master Chief of the Navy Recruiting Hurricane Katrina Recovery Unit. Following his military career, Dr. Cromer served in the American Red Cross Emergency Services program as a senior director and regional emergency services program manager. He was the operations manager for a number of hurricane and other disaster relief operations, and assisted in Red Cross support for military services in the Florida panhandle.
